Merge V8 5.3.332.45.  DO NOT MERGE

Test: Manual

FPIIM-449

Change-Id: Id3254828b068abdea3cb10442e0172a8c9a98e03
(cherry picked from commit 13e2dadd00298019ed862f2b2fc5068bba730bcf)
diff --git a/test/mjsunit/harmony/regress/regress-618603.js b/test/mjsunit/harmony/regress/regress-618603.js
new file mode 100644
index 0000000..7b23ef4
--- /dev/null
+++ b/test/mjsunit/harmony/regress/regress-618603.js
@@ -0,0 +1,14 @@
+// Copyright 2016 the V8 project authors. All rights reserved.
+// Use of this source code is governed by a BSD-style license that can be
+// found in the LICENSE file.
+
+// Flags: --harmony-async-await --ignition-generators
+
+try {
+} catch(e) {; }
+function __f_7(expected, run) {
+  var __v_10 = run();
+};
+__f_7("[1,2,3]", () => (function() {
+      return (async () => {[...await arguments] })();
+      })());